Job Summary

Performs technical procedures in the HCI Biorepository research laboratory under minimal supervision by applying standard scientific techniques and analytical principles. Responsible for maintaining work areas and equipment. Will assist with receipt and processing of biological materials, and database management for inventory and search of biospecimens.

Responsibilities

Essential Functions

  • Confers with senior laboratory personnel regarding the procedures and techniques to be followed in conducting research and recommends modifications as needed.
  • Receiving and processing patient biospecimens, labelling samples, and appropriate database entry and storage of samples.
  • Performs tests and procedures using laboratory equipment, keeping detailed records of samples and processes
  • Monitors and assists with purchasing of laboratory supplies and materials.
  • Assists in maintaining the physical environment of the lab.
Problem Solving

Work is performed under the general supervision of senior laboratory personnel. Work is frequently reviewed for accuracy and to ensure adherence to research protocols.

Minimum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ree in biology, chemistry, or other scientific disciplines in a related field or equivalency (one year of education can be substituted for two years of related work experience) required; knowledge of complex laboratory techniques, equipment, terminology, materials and substances. Skilled in the use of laboratory equipment, ability to create and analyze statistical calculations and prepare reports required; and demonstrated human relations and effective communication skills also required. OSHA training and certification in animal care and use or the willingness to complete the certification may be required by some departments.
